Insurance through State Farm was very easy for me. I just filled out a generic bill of sale I found online and sent it to my GonPed rep through Alibaba for her to sign. I requested the COO from my rep and she just had me confirm the VIN and had it to me the next day. I printed everything off and took it to my local Oklahoma tag agency and they were so confused with the bike and had never done one before. Told them I have a friend that has the exact same bike registered in Oklahoma and could provide his tag or VIN if needed to verify. The nice lady at the tag agency kept my paperwork and said she would work on it. She text me about two weeks later and said she got it approved.

To register it in Oklahoma, I had to have insurance (State Farm), certificate of origin in English, mileage declaration and bill of sale. I had to try 3 different tag offices. They all asked for import/customs paperwork. But finally convinced them when I explained that it’s shipped as not fully assembled and it’s electric so it doesn’t have the same import requirements. I registered mine through Oklahoma. Insured with State Farm. I had to have a certificate of origin (provided by GonPed rep and was in English). Bill of sale (just made my own) and a mileage statement (form from Oklahoma DMV). The tag agency wanted customs paperwork for the import, thinking it was like any other motorcycle being imported. Once I explained that it’s not a complete motorcycle (not fully assembled) and that’s why there’s no customs paperwork, they approved it. I also was starting the process with Dirt Legal, $300 for the LLC and $600 for the title and registration. Ended up paying the local tax, title and registration $409.

Once it ships it takes 10-14 days to cross the ocean, mine have always gone to Los Angeles, I’m in Okla. It’ll sit at the port for about a week saying it’s been lifted and then awaiting customs. Once it clears customs, the freight company should pick it up and your rep from GonPed will give you freight tracking number. So typically, after it’s arrived at the port, it’s taken around 2 weeks for the freight company to call and schedule delivery which is usually in the next couple days.
